This print showcases William Blake's masterpiece, "Jeroboam and The Man of God" created in 1804. Measuring 40x34 cm, this watercolor on paper artwork is housed at the prestigious Manchester Art Gallery in the United Kingdom. Blake, a renowned English poet and artist, skillfully depicts a dramatic scene from ancient Israelite history. The painting portrays Jeroboam, a powerful king mentioned in Jewish religious texts. A winged creature with flames emanating from its head looms above him, symbolizing divine intervention or spiritual forces at play. The neoclassical and romanticist influences are evident in Blake's work as he expertly blends classical elements with his unique artistic style. The intensity of the composition draws viewers into an otherworldly realm where myth and reality converge. The vibrant colors and intricate details bring life to this thought-provoking illustration. Through his brushstrokes, Blake explores themes of power dynamics, leadership struggles, and religious symbolism that resonate even today.
